Course Overview: Embark on an exciting journey into the Spanish-speaking world with Spanish Explorers: Conversational and Immersion Adventure! Designed specifically for 5th to 8th graders, this dynamic course combines interactive language learning with cultural exploration to help students build confidence in Spanish conversational skills and immerse themselves in Hispanic cultures.

Course Objectives:
• Develop conversational Spanish skills through engaging, real-life scenarios and interactive activities.
• Gain cultural insights and appreciation through hands-on projects, music, art, and culinary experiences.
• Improve listening and speaking abilities in a supportive and immersive environment.

Course Highlights:
1. Interactive Lessons:
     o Participate in role-plays, dialogues, and games that simulate real-life situations to practice conversational Spanish.
     o Engage in group discussions and presentations to enhance fluency and confidence.
2. Cultural Exploration:
     o Explore Spanish-speaking countries through virtual tours, storytelling, and cultural crafts.
     o Discover Hispanic traditions, festivals, and customs through themed activities and guest speakers.
3. Language Immersion Activities:
     o Experience immersive language activities such as cooking traditional Spanish dishes, creating art inspired by Hispanic cultures, and learning popular Spanish songs.
     o Practice Spanish through interactive digital platforms and educational games designed for young learners.
4. Supportive Learning Environment:
     o Benefit from small class sizes and personalized instruction tailored to different learning styles and proficiency levels.
     o Receive constructive feedback and encouragement from experienced instructors who specialize in teaching Spanish to middle school students.
